Four Louis XVI silver “hovedvandsæg” vinaigrette, interior gilt, comprising two urnshaped and two vaseshaped, decorated with wreaths on square foot, three with glass stone on finial, three with balm hide, one punched with owner's initials AJK + KMP + SP. Makers Chr Jørgensen Westrup 1716–1824, Copenhagen. Chr Werum 1735–1792, Copenhagen. Johannes Brosbøl, 1751–1835, Varde. Povl Hansen, Tønder 1753–1785. Late 18th century. Weight 29–43 g. H. 6.5–8 cm. (4)
Provenance: From a Danish private collection.
Wear due to age and use.
